Rough numbers for the Sun’s core:
– T ≈ 1.5×10⁷ K, kT ≈ 1.3 keV
– Coulomb barrier ~500 keV → classical probability is basically 0
– Gamow tunneling probability for two protons at solar‑core conditions is insanely tiny, ~10⁻¹⁹ to 10⁻²² per encounter.
But there are ~10⁵⁶ protons smashing around, so globally you still get ~10³⁸ fusion reactions per second, which keeps the Sun burning (and your Torox grind lit).
